A Night with Cedric The Entertainer

A Night with Cedric The Entertainer

Cedric “The Entertainer” Kyles will present a comedy show to benefit the Department of Mass Media as well as scholarships for students in Cedric’s fraternity Kappa Alpha Psi at Southeast Missouri State University.

Cedric is a 1987 SEMO graduate with a degree in Mass Communication. Currently, he is starring in and executive producing the CBS comedy “The Neighborhood.”

‘A Night with Cedric the Entertainer’ will take place Saturday, March 23 at 7:30 p.m. at the Show Me Center. A VIP meet and greet will also be available.

About Cedric The Entertainer
Cedric “The Entertainer” Kyles is a 1987 graduate of Southeast Missouri State University with a degree in mass communication. His career spanning 30 years as an actor and comedian has solidified his status as one of the world’s premier performers on the stage, in film, and on television.

Currently, Cedric is starring in and executive producing the CBS Television hit comedy “The Neighborhood,” hosting and executive producing “The Greatest #AtHome Videos,” executive producing the dramedy “Johnson” for Bounce TV, and recently executive produced and hosted the 73rd Annual Primetime Emmy Awards.

He also co-starred in “The Last O.G.,” opposite Tracy Morgan and Tiffany Haddish, and is reprising his role as Uncle Bobby in Disney+’s “The Proud Family: Louder and Prouder.” He was recently seen in a dramatic role portraying legendary civil rights activist and leader, Ralph Abernathy, in the feature film, “Son Of The South,” executive produced by Spike Lee. He will soon begin production of the sequel to his hit “Johnson Family Vacation,” that he will again star in and produce. Cedric won a 2023 NAACP Image Award for Outstanding Actor in a Comedy Series for “The Neighborhood.”
